Blurs and greeks (dummy text, 'lorem ipsum') web elements.
1. Hides unnecessary information on the web page 2. Keeps the structure of the page as clear as possible using greeking and adaptive blurring 3. Allows you to select elements to display in its original form 4. Continues to work while adding data to the page

A “hunter” on Product Hunt is the community member who submits a product to the platform — uploading the images, the link, and tagging the makers behind it. Hunters typically write the first comment explaining why a product is worth attention, and their followers are notified the moment they post. Around 79% of featured launches on Product Hunt are self-hunted by their makers, but a well-known hunter still acts as a signal of quality to the rest of the community.
